sql-server-toolkit

用于 SQL Server 数据库管理的命令行工具集,支持建表、备份、性能诊断等。

已扫描
适合谁
数据库管理员、后端开发工程师
不适合谁
无 SQL Server 环境的用户、不熟悉命令行操作的初学者
国内可用性
需网络配置。可能需要网络配置或第三方服务可访问。
安装难度
新手友好(★☆☆)。基于终端操作、依赖、API Key 和本地环境要求的初步判断。

安装与下载

openclaw skills install @sqlservr/sql-server-toolkit

Skill 说明

命令、参数、文件名以原文为准

SQL Server 工具包

用于 Microsoft SQL Server 的命令行工具集。

功能特性

  • 数据库架构创建
  • 版本化迁移
  • 索引管理
  • 性能诊断
  • 备份与恢复
  • 批量导入/导出

连接数据库

sqlcmd -S localhost -E
sqlcmd -S localhost -U sa -P YourPassword

执行脚本

sqlcmd -S localhost -d MyDatabase -i script.sql

示例表结构

CREATE TABLE Users (
    Id INT IDENTITY(1,1) PRIMARY KEY,
    Email NVARCHAR(255) NOT NULL UNIQUE,
    Name NVARCHAR(100) NOT NULL,
    CreatedAt DATETIME2 DEFAULT SYSDATETIME()
);

示例索引

CREATE INDEX IX_Users_Email ON Users(Email);

备份示例

BACKUP DATABASE MyDatabase
TO DISK = 'C:\backup\MyDatabase.bak'
WITH FORMAT, INIT;

性能诊断

SET STATISTICS IO ON;
SET STATISTICS TIME ON;
S
@sqlservr

已收录 1 个 Skill

相关推荐